車両に設けられるドアスイッチ等の所定の操作によってラッチ装置の電気アクチュエータを作動せしめることでラッチ解除するようにした車両用ドアのラッチ解除装置において、バッテリ上がり等によってラッチ装置の電気的なラッチ解除が不能となった場合に、ラッチ装置に機械的にラッチ解除操作力を入力するための非常用操作部材が、車外から操作することを可能としてドアに配設されるようにしたものが、特許文献1で既に知られている。   In an unlatching device for a vehicle door that is unlatched by operating an electric actuator of the latching device by a predetermined operation of a door switch or the like provided in the vehicle, the latching device is electrically unlatched due to battery exhaustion or the like. An emergency operation member for mechanically inputting a latch release operation force to the latch device when it becomes impossible is arranged on the door so that it can be operated from outside the vehicle. Already known at 1.

特許第4598668号公報Japanese Patent No. 4598668

ところが、上記特許文献1で開示されるものでは、車体側に設けられる凹部に手を差し込んで操作することを可能としてアウトハンドルがドアに設けられ、そのアウトハンドルで外部から隠されるようにして非常用操作部材が配設されており、非常用操作部材を操作する際には、アウトハンドルの奥の方に手を挿入して操作する必要があり、非常用操作部材の操作性が良いとは言い難い。そこで操作性を高めるために、非常用操作部材をドアの外面側に配設することが考えられるが、非常用操作部材を単純にドアの外面側に配設した構造では、車両の外観が損なわれる可能性があり、また非常用操作部材であることが簡単にわかってしまう外観形状では悪戯で操作されることを防止するためのカバー部材等が必要となり、部品点数の増大を招いてしまう。   However, in the one disclosed in Patent Document 1, an out handle is provided on the door so that it can be operated by inserting a hand into a recess provided on the vehicle body side, and is hidden from the outside by the out handle. When operating the emergency operation member, it is necessary to insert a hand into the back of the out handle and operate the emergency operation member. It's hard to say. Therefore, in order to improve operability, it is conceivable to arrange the emergency operation member on the outer surface side of the door. However, in the structure in which the emergency operation member is simply disposed on the outer surface side of the door, the appearance of the vehicle is impaired. In addition, an external shape that can be easily recognized as an emergency operation member requires a cover member or the like for preventing misoperation, and causes an increase in the number of components.

本発明は、かかる事情に鑑みてなされたものであり、非常用操作部材を覆うカバー部材を不要としつつ操作性を高めるために非常用操作部材をドアの外面側に配設することを可能とした車両用ドアのラッチ解除装置を提供することを目的とする。   The present invention has been made in view of such circumstances, and it is possible to dispose an emergency operation member on the outer surface side of the door in order to improve operability while eliminating the need for a cover member that covers the emergency operation member. An object of the present invention is to provide a latch release device for a vehicle door.

上記目的を達成するために、本発明は、開閉操作するためのアウトハンドルが外面に設けられるドアのラッチ状態を解除する動力を発揮し得る電気アクチュエータを有するラッチ装置が、車両ユーザの所定の操作に応じた前記電気アクチュエータの作動ならびにラッチ解除操作力の機械的な入力に応じたラッチ解除を可能として前記ドアに設けられ、車外からの車両ユーザによる操作を可能とした操作部を有する非常用操作部材が、前記ラッチ解除操作力を前記ラッチ装置に及ぼすことを可能として前記ドアに配設される車両用ドアのラッチ解除装置において、前記非常用操作部材の操作部が、前記アウトハンドルの外面に面一に連接する外面を有しつつ該アウトハンドルに隣接して前記ドアの外面側に配設されることを特徴とする。 To achieve the above object, the present invention is out handle for opening and closing a latch device having an electrical actuator which can exert power for releasing the latched state of the door provided in the outer surface, the car both users given Emergency operation having an operation portion provided on the door to enable the operation of the electric actuator according to the operation and the mechanical input of the latch release operation force, and to allow the vehicle user to operate from outside the vehicle. In the vehicular door latch release device that is disposed on the door so that the operation member can exert the latch release operation force on the latch device, the operation portion of the emergency operation member is provided on an outer surface of the out handle. The door is disposed on the outer surface side of the door adjacent to the out handle while having an outer surface connected to the same surface.

なお実施の形態の電動モータ20が本発明の電気アクチュエータに対応し、実施の形態の前部サイドドアDが本発明のドアに対応する。   The electric motor 20 of the embodiment corresponds to the electric actuator of the present invention, and the front side door D of the embodiment corresponds to the door of the present invention.

本発明の上記構成によれば、非常用操作部材の操作部が、ドアの外面側に配設されるので非常用操作部材の操作性を高めることができる。また操作部がアウトハンドルに隣接して配置され、前記アウトハンドルの外面に面一に連接する外面を有するものであるので、アウトハンドルおよび操作部があたかも一体化されたような外観を得ることができ、車両外観を損なうことがないだけでなく、非常用操作部材の操作部であることが第三者に簡単には分からないようにして悪戯で操作されることを防止するためのカバー部材を設けることを不要とし、部品点数の増大を回避することができる。   According to the above configuration of the present invention, since the operation portion of the emergency operation member is disposed on the outer surface side of the door, the operability of the emergency operation member can be improved. In addition, since the operation unit is disposed adjacent to the out handle and has an outer surface that is flush with the outer surface of the out handle, it is possible to obtain an appearance as if the out handle and the operation unit are integrated. And a cover member for preventing the operation of the emergency operation member from being mischievous so that it is not easily recognized by a third party. It is unnecessary to provide them, and an increase in the number of parts can be avoided.

また前部サイドドアDの閉じ状態を車体側に係合することで保持するラッチ状態ならびに前部サイドドアDを開放操作することを可能としたアンラッチ状態を切り換え可能としたラッチ装置18が、電気アクチュエータである電動モータ20を有して前部サイドドアDに配設される。このラッチ装置18は、前部サイドドアDのラッチ解除を可能とするアンロック状態ならびに前部サイドドアDのラッチ解除を不能としたロック状態の切り換えを可能とするとともに、アンロック状態での前記電動モータ20の作動ならびにラッチ解除操作力の機械的な入力に応じたラッチ解除が可能である。   In addition, a latch device 18 that can switch between a latched state in which the closed state of the front side door D is engaged with the vehicle body side and an unlatched state in which the front side door D can be opened is provided. It has the electric motor 20 which is an actuator, and is arrange | positioned at the front side door D. FIG. The latch device 18 enables switching between an unlocked state in which the front side door D can be unlatched and a locked state in which the front side door D cannot be unlatched. The latch can be released according to the operation of the electric motor 20 and the mechanical input of the latch release operation force.

閉鎖した前部サイドドアDのラッチ状態で、正規の車両ユーザが所定の操作をすることで前記電動モータ20はラッチ装置18のラッチ状態を解除するために作動するものであり、この実施の形態では、前部サイドドアDを開放するために車両ユーザがアウトハンドル7を握ったことを前記タッチセンサ17が確認すると、車両ユーザが携帯する携帯器および車両間で無線によるID信号の授受が行われ、そのID信号によって正規の車両ユーザであることが確認されたときに、前記ラッチ装置18はロック状態からアンロック状態に切り換わり、前記電動モータ20が作動して前記ラッチ装置18はラッチ状態を解除することになる。   In the latched state of the closed front side door D, the electric motor 20 operates to release the latched state of the latch device 18 when a proper vehicle user performs a predetermined operation. Then, when the touch sensor 17 confirms that the vehicle user has grasped the out handle 7 to open the front side door D, an ID signal is exchanged wirelessly between the portable device carried by the vehicle user and the vehicle. When it is confirmed by the ID signal that the user is a regular vehicle user, the latch device 18 is switched from the locked state to the unlocked state, the electric motor 20 is operated, and the latch device 18 is in the latched state. Will be canceled.

一方、バッテリ上がり等によってラッチ装置18の電気的なラッチ解除が不能となった場合に備えて、前記ラッチ装置18をロック状態からアンロック状態に切り換えるためのシリンダ錠21のシリンダボディ22が前記ベース部材11におけるベース板部11aの前部に固定されており、このシリンダ錠21の前記シリンダボディ22は、前記アウトハンドル7の後部支持部7cにおける厚肉部分7caに設けられる収容孔25に収容され、その収容孔25の外端開口部に前記シリンダ錠21のキー孔24が配置される。また前記シリンダ錠21のロータ23は前記アウターパネル6を貫通して該アウターパネル6の内方に延出され、連結ロッド26を介して前記ラッチ装置18に連結される。   On the other hand, the cylinder body 22 of the cylinder lock 21 for switching the latch device 18 from the locked state to the unlocked state is provided in the base in preparation for the case where the latch device 18 cannot be unlatched due to battery exhaustion or the like. The cylinder body 22 of the cylinder lock 21 is fixed in the front portion of the base plate portion 11a of the member 11, and is received in a receiving hole 25 provided in the thick portion 7ca of the rear support portion 7c of the out handle 7. The key hole 24 of the cylinder lock 21 is disposed in the outer end opening of the accommodation hole 25. Further, the rotor 23 of the cylinder lock 21 extends through the outer panel 6 to the inside of the outer panel 6 and is connected to the latch device 18 via a connecting rod 26.

前記シリンダ錠21をメカニカルキーで操作することによって前記ラッチ装置18がアンロック状態となるのであるが、その後の人力操作によって前記ラッチ装置18に機械的なラッチ解除操作力を入力することを可能とした非常用操作部材28が前記前部サイドドアDに配設される。   Although the latch device 18 is unlocked by operating the cylinder lock 21 with a mechanical key, it is possible to input a mechanical latch release operation force to the latch device 18 by a subsequent manual operation. The emergency operation member 28 is disposed on the front side door D.

非常用操作部材28は、前部サイドドアDの外方から操作することを可能として前記アウトハンドル7の後部に隣接して前記前部サイドドアDの外面側に配設される操作部28aと、該操作部28aの後部から前記シール部材13、前記ベース部材11のベース板部11aおよび前記アウターパネル6を貫通して前部サイドドアDの内方側に延びる支持腕部28bと、前記操作部28aの前部から前記シール部材13、前記ベース部材11のベース板部11aおよび前記アウターパネル6を貫通して前部サイドドアDの内方側に延びる連結腕部28cとを一体に有する。   The emergency operation member 28 can be operated from the outside of the front side door D, and is disposed on the outer surface side of the front side door D adjacent to the rear portion of the out handle 7. A support arm portion 28b extending from the rear portion of the operation portion 28a through the seal member 13, the base plate portion 11a of the base member 11 and the outer panel 6, and extending inward of the front side door D; The seal member 13, the base plate part 11a of the base member 11, and the connecting arm part 28c extending inward of the front side door D are integrally formed from the front part of the part 28a.

前記操作部28aを前記アウトハンドル7の後部支持部7cにおける薄肉部分7cbを外方から覆って厚肉部分7caに後方から隣接するとともに前記薄肉部分7cbの後端から後方に張り出すように形成されるものであり、前記アウトハンドル7における前記厚肉部分7caの外面に面一に連接する外面を有して前部サイドドアDの外面側に配設される。   The operation portion 28a is formed so as to cover the thin portion 7cb of the rear support portion 7c of the out handle 7 from the outside and to be adjacent to the thick portion 7ca from the rear and to protrude rearward from the rear end of the thin portion 7cb. The outer handle is provided on the outer surface side of the front side door D, having an outer surface that is flush with the outer surface of the thick portion 7ca of the out handle 7.

図3を併せて参照して、前記非常用操作部材28の前記支持腕部28bは、前記ベース部材11のブラケット部11bにピン29を介して回動可能に支承されており、非常用操作部材28は、図2の実線で示す位置と、図2の鎖線で示す位置との間で回動可能である。而して前記非常用操作部材28における操作部28aの両側面に、該操作部位28aを手で掴んで操作することを容易とするための凹部30,30が形成されていてもよい。   Referring also to FIG. 3, the support arm portion 28 b of the emergency operation member 28 is rotatably supported on the bracket portion 11 b of the base member 11 via a pin 29. 28 is rotatable between a position indicated by a solid line in FIG. 2 and a position indicated by a chain line in FIG. Thus, recesses 30 and 30 may be formed on both side surfaces of the operation portion 28a of the emergency operation member 28 so that the operation portion 28a can be easily grasped and operated.

図4を併せて参照して、前記アウトハンドル7の後部支持部7cにおける薄肉部分7cbの前部には、前記シール部材13、前記ベース部材11のベース板部11aおよび前記アウターパネル6を貫通して前部サイドドアDの内方側に延びるガイド筒部7dが一体に設けられており、前記操作部材28の連結腕部28cは、操作部材28が前記支軸29の軸線まわりに回動するのに応じて、図4で示す位置ならびに図5で示す位置間で前記ガイド筒部7d内を移動するようにして該ガイド筒部7d内に挿入される。   Referring also to FIG. 4, the seal member 13, the base plate portion 11 a of the base member 11 and the outer panel 6 penetrate through the front portion of the thin portion 7 cb in the rear support portion 7 c of the out handle 7. A guide tube portion 7d extending inwardly of the front side door D is integrally provided, and the connecting arm portion 28c of the operation member 28 rotates the operation member 28 about the axis of the support shaft 29. Accordingly, the guide tube portion 7d is inserted into the guide tube portion 7d so as to move between the position shown in FIG. 4 and the position shown in FIG.

前記アウトハンドル7の後部支持部7cにおける薄肉部分7cbの前部には、前記連結腕部28cが図4で示す位置にあるときに、前記操作部28aに弾発的に接触するようにして前記連結腕部28cを囲繞する環状のシール部材31が装着される。   In the front portion of the thin portion 7cb in the rear support portion 7c of the out handle 7, when the connecting arm portion 28c is in the position shown in FIG. An annular seal member 31 surrounding the connecting arm portion 28c is attached.

前記ガイド筒部7dにはレバー支持部7eが一体に連設されており、このレバー支持部7eには、前記非常用操作部材28の回動軸線すなわちピン29の中心軸線に直交して車両の前後方向に延びる支軸32によってレバー33が回動自在に支承される。   A lever support portion 7e is integrally connected to the guide tube portion 7d. The lever support portion 7e is orthogonal to the rotation axis of the emergency operation member 28, that is, the center axis of the pin 29. The lever 33 is rotatably supported by a support shaft 32 extending in the front-rear direction.

一方、前記連結腕部28cの先端側には該連結腕部28cの上下に開口する開口部34が設けられており、前記レバー33の一端部33aは、前記ガイド筒部7dに設けられたスリット35を貫通して前記開口部34内に挿入される。前記連結腕部28cの先端側で前記開口部34の一側壁は当接面36を形成するものであり、この当接面36に前記レバー33の一端部33aが当接する。   On the other hand, an opening 34 that opens up and down the connecting arm portion 28c is provided on the distal end side of the connecting arm portion 28c, and one end portion 33a of the lever 33 is a slit provided in the guide tube portion 7d. 35 is inserted into the opening 34. One side wall of the opening 34 forms a contact surface 36 on the distal end side of the connecting arm portion 28c, and one end portion 33a of the lever 33 contacts the contact surface 36.

また前記レバー支持部7eおよび前記レバー33間には、レバー33の一端部33aを前記当接面36の押し当てる側に該レバー33を回動付勢するねじりばね37が設けられており、このねじりばね37は、前記操作部材28の操作部28aを図4で示す位置側に回動付勢するばね力を発揮する。   Between the lever support portion 7e and the lever 33, a torsion spring 37 for rotating and urging the lever 33 is provided on the side where the one end portion 33a of the lever 33 is pressed against the contact surface 36. The torsion spring 37 exerts a spring force that urges the operation portion 28a of the operation member 28 to rotate toward the position shown in FIG.

前記レバー33の他端部には、ジョイント部材38が装着されており、このジョイント部材38には、前記ラッチ装置18にラッチ解除操作力を機械的に伝達する伝達ロッド39(図2参照)の一端部が連結される。   A joint member 38 is attached to the other end of the lever 33, and a transmission rod 39 (see FIG. 2) that mechanically transmits the latch release operation force to the latch device 18 is attached to the joint member 38. One end is connected.

次にこの実施の形態の作用について説明すると、非常用操作部材28の操作部28aが、前部サイドドアDの外面側に配設されるので非常用操作部材28の操作性を高めることができる。   Next, the operation of this embodiment will be described. Since the operation portion 28a of the emergency operation member 28 is disposed on the outer surface side of the front side door D, the operability of the emergency operation member 28 can be improved. .

また操作部28aが、アウトハンドル7に隣接して配置され、前記アウトハンドル7の外面に面一に連接する外面を有するものであるので、アウトハンドル7および操作部28aがあたかも一体化されたような外観を得ることができ、車両外観を損なうことがないだけでなく、非常用操作部材28の操作部28aであることが第三者に簡単には分からないようにして悪戯で操作されることを防止するためのカバー部材を設けることを不要とし、部品点数の増大を回避することができる。   Further, since the operation portion 28a is disposed adjacent to the out handle 7 and has an outer surface that is connected to the outer surface of the out handle 7 in a flush manner, it seems that the out handle 7 and the operation portion 28a are integrated. Not only do not impair the appearance of the vehicle, but also be operated in a mischievous manner so that it is not easily understood by a third party that it is the operation portion 28a of the emergency operation member 28. It is unnecessary to provide a cover member for preventing the increase in the number of parts.
